टिंकर एंट्री विजेट्स का उपयोग सिंगल लाइन टेक्स्ट को प्रदर्शित करने के लिए किया जाता है जिसे आम तौर पर यूजर इनपुट के रूप में लिया जाता है। हम delete(0, END) . एक विधि को परिभाषित करके एंट्री विजेट की सामग्री को साफ़ कर सकते हैं जिसका उद्देश्य सीमा में सभी सामग्री को साफ़ करना है। एक फ़ंक्शन को परिभाषित करके विधि को लागू किया जा सकता है जिसका उपयोग बटन ऑब्जेक्ट बनाकर किया जा सकता है।
उदाहरण
इस उदाहरण में, हमने एक प्रविष्टि विजेट और एक बटन बनाया है जिसका उपयोग विजेट से सभी सामग्री को साफ़ करने के लिए किया जा सकता है।
#Import the required libraries from tkinter import * #Create an instance of tkinter frame win= Tk() #Set the geometry of frame win.geometry("650x250") #Define a function to clear the Entry Widget Content def clear_text(): text.delete(0, END) #Create a entry widget text= Entry(win, width=40) text.pack() #Create a button to clear the Entry Widget Button(win,text="Clear", command=clear_text, font=('Helvetica bold',10)).pack(pady=5) win.mainloop()
आउटपुट
उपरोक्त कोड को चलाने से एक विंडो प्रदर्शित होगी जिसमें एक प्रविष्टि विजेट और एक बटन होगा जिसका उपयोग प्रविष्टि क्षेत्र में लिखे गए पाठ को साफ़ करने के लिए किया जा सकता है।
अब एंट्री विजेट को क्लियर करने के लिए "क्लियर" बटन पर क्लिक करें।